Pharmacist Adela Martín Oliveros Harnesses AI for Enhanced Patient Care

In the bustling city of Córdoba, one pharmacist is breaking new ground in patient health management through the power of technology. Adela Martín Oliveros, at El Alcaide pharmacy, has observed a marked improvement in her patients’ engagement with their health regimens, thanks to the introduction of groundbreaking artificial intelligence (AI) tools.

These tools are the backbone of her innovative project, which centers on boosting both adherence to prescribed treatments and the quality of professional services via AI. Her work, which was a highlight at the renowned Infarma Madrid 2024, showcased within the “Successful Initiatives” segment, provides a blueprint for how technology can support healthcare.

During the conference, Oliveros provided insights into the development of her project titled “Improving Adherence and Professional Services through the use of Artificial Intelligence”. She shared her journey from conception to implementation, clearly demonstrating the potential AI holds in revolutionizing standard pharmacy operations.

Key challenges associated with the topic might include:

Data privacy and security: Handling personal health information with AI requires rigorous safeguards to protect patients’ information from breaches.

Integration with existing systems: Merging AI tools with established pharmacy management systems can be complex and costly.

Regulatory compliance: Constant changes in healthcare regulations require AI applications to be adaptable and compliant with the latest standards.

Controversies can arise from:

Reliance on technology: Concerns that AI might replace human roles or reduce the personal touch that is intrinsic to patient care.

Ethical implications: How AI decisions are made and the potential for biases in algorithms could lead to ethical dilemmas.

The advantages of AI in pharmacies might include:

Improved Efficiency: AI can automate routine tasks, freeing pharmacists to focus on direct patient care.

Better Patient Outcomes: AI can help tailor treatment plans and ensure patients are following their medication regimens correctly.

Predictive Analytics: With AI, pharmacists can foresee potential medication issues before they become a problem, such as drug interactions or non-adherence.

The disadvantages could be:

Initial Cost: The initial investment for AI tools can be significant for many pharmacies, especially small, independent ones.

Technical Challenges: Implementing AI requires technical expertise, and there may be a learning curve for pharmacists and staff.

Over-reliance: There’s a risk of becoming too dependent on technology and undervaluing human judgment and experience.
